Precision meets convenience
The Swiss-made sensor offers ±0.54°F temperature accuracy and ±3%RH humidity precision—40% better than typical models. This translates to real-time, granular insight into your coop’s microclimate, updated every 2 seconds. Imagine catching a humidity spike before brittle eggs become a costly problem.
-
Smart alerts and remote control
Bluetooth connectivity covers 164 feet, which is ample for most small farms. The mobile app sends instant notifications if conditions stray out of your preset comfort zone. (Yes, even when you’re miles away.) And with 2 years of data logging, you can export CSV files to analyze long-term trends—a feature I recommend leveraging to tweak ventilation schedules.
-
Readable display and user-friendly design
The 3-inch LCD with large digits makes checking conditions a breeze. Comfort indicators (dry/comfort/wet) give a quick visual cue. It’s like having a weather station tailored specifically for your chickens’ well-being.

- High accuracy humidity sensing (±3% RH) ideal for delicate coop environments
- Fast 2-second refresh rate provides timely data for immediate adjustments
- Comprehensive data storage with 2 years of exportable logs supports long-term analysis
- Integration with other GoveeHome devices automates humidity control, reducing manual monitoring
- Clear LED display with multiple modes helps visualize air quality at a glance
-
Cons:
- Requires constant power via USB-C—no battery backup for remote coops
- Wi-Fi dependency might be challenging in rural areas without stable internet
- Primarily designed for indoor air quality, so some coop-specific environmental factors might need supplementary sensors

Faq about smart coop humidity monitor to optimize egg-shell quality in new layers:
1: What is a smart coop humidity monitor?
A smart coop humidity monitor is a device that tracks and regulates humidity levels in chicken coops, ensuring optimal conditions for egg production.
2: How does humidity affect egg-shell quality?
Humidity directly influences egg-shell strength. Proper levels help maintain moisture balance, preventing weak shells and ensuring better hatch rates.
3: Why use a smart monitor over traditional methods?
Smart monitors provide real-time data, alerts, and automation for humidity control, improving efficiency and accuracy compared to manual methods.
4: Can I integrate the monitor with other smart devices?
Yes, many smart coop humidity monitors can integrate with other smart farming devices for enhanced monitoring and management.
5: What humidity level is ideal for new layers?
The ideal humidity level for new layers is typically between 45% to 55% to promote optimal egg production and shell quality.
6: How often should I check the humidity levels?
With a smart monitor, you can continuously track humidity levels, but regular manual checks are advisable for confirmation.
